POSITION TITLE: Vice President, Marketing & Communications

REPORTS TO: President and Chief Executive Officer

JOB CLASSIFICATION: Exempt (Salaried)

SUPERVISORY RESPONSIBILITIES: No

LOCATION: Columbus HQ or Cleveland (hybrid)

TRAVEL: Moderate – primarily within Ohio

The Vice President, Marketing & Communications is a strategic, visionary leader responsible for developing, implementing, and advancing the full marketing and communications strategy for Special Olympics Ohio (SOOH). Operating as an independent contributor with minimal supervision, this role oversees all aspects of brand management, marketing, communications, public relations, digital engagement, and storytelling to elevate the organization’s mission, athletes, programs, and events.

As a key member of the Executive Leadership Team
, the VP works collaboratively across departments to ensure unified messaging, mission-aligned marketing strategy, and consistent organizational branding. This leader will develop and execute comprehensive communication strategies that strengthen public awareness, drive engagement, and support revenue generation, program initiatives, and community impact, all while living and leading the mission and core values of the organization.

Responsibilities
  • Develops and leads SOOH’s comprehensive marketing and communications strategy to elevate brand awareness and drive mission visibility across Ohio.
  • Serves as the primary steward of the SOOH brand, ensuring consistent and mission-aligned messaging across all platforms.
  • Manages all internal and external communications, including media relations, crisis communication, executive communications, newsletters, website content, social media, storytelling, and digital marketing.
  • Creates and executes strategic campaigns to support program participation, athlete stories, fundraising initiatives, and community engagement.
  • Works collaboratively with the CEO, Executive Leadership Team, and Special Olympics International and North America to align marketing and communications strategies with organizational goals, event milestones and the SOOH strategic plan.
  • Provides marketing and communications trainings to staff, board members, athletes, volunteers and local community-based programs.
  • Serves as SOOH’s primary media contact; builds and maintains strong relationships with journalists, media outlets, influencers, and key partners.
  • Leads the development of high-quality marketing materials, video content, digital assets, and collateral using brand standards.
  • Develops and manages an annual marketing and communications plan, including content calendars, KPIs, performance dashboards, and reporting metrics.
  • Provides strategic guidance and support to internal departments and community-based Local Programs, and Unified Champion Schools to ensure effective promotion of statewide initiatives, competitions, and fundraising events.
  • Ensures effective utilization of technology solutions for digital engagement, analytics, email automation, and content management.
  • In collaboration with the CFO, develops and manages the Marketing and Communications budget strategy and spend.
  • Supports statewide crisis communication preparedness and manages real-time communication needs as they arise.
  • Advises and supports the CEO in public messaging, speeches, board communications, and special announcements.
  • Develop and manage media and communications support around value in-kind or low-bono with external agencies.
  • Acts as the staff liaison to any relevant Board committee as assigned.
Qualifications
  • Master’s degree in marketing, communications, public relations, business administration, or related field.
  • Exceptional written and verbal communication skills with strong presentation capabilities.
  • Proven ability to develop and execute multi-channel marketing strategies.
  • Skilled storyteller with experience elevating mission-driven narratives.
  • High degree of professionalism, resilience, and judgment.
  • Strong organizational and project management skills with attention to detail.
